Yamaha’s Kodiak 450, where mid-size maneuverability meets full-size comfort at a bargain price. Two years ago, Yamaha streamlined their 4×4 ATV lineup in an effort to reduce manufacturing costs and increase value for their customers. The Grizzly 350, 450, and 550, discontinued after 2014, were replaced with variations of two new models sharing the Wolverine 700 UTV’s 708cc engine. For 2017, Arctic Cat has decided to become a serious contender in the 4×4 value category, with a machine that on paper seems to deliver more ATV for less money than any of the competition, and appears to take direct aim at Yamaha’s Kodiak 700.
